Janet says: On Thursday 8/23/07 4:47 PM
We absolutely love this place. The menu has a wide variety of both Thai and sushi and the sushi is always fresh and tasty. The outdoor patio is a great option as there are few BYOB sushi restaurants with outdoor seating. This is definitely a hidden gem!!
N says: On Monday 7/9/07 1:07 PM
We thought we would try it out for a change, and boy were we disappointed. The quality of the food was terrible. We ordered 70$ worth of food for delivery for four people, mainly appetizers and Japanese food. The avocado used in the sushi was very visibly brown and had a rotten bitter taste to it. They even used the brown rotting avocado as decoration, which I thought was appalling. The fish was definitely not fresh and when we called them to complain, the owner, a woman with a poor command of English, thanked us for our opinion, tried to tell us this was the first time, and did absolutely nothing to make up for it. The crab rangoon was badly done and they were missing key ingredients. The only thing that was considered good was the 4.95 lumpia. The four of us are not picky eaters, but we threw out the food. I honestly cannot speak for the Thai food, as we didn't have any, but we had such a bad experience, that they do not deserve another chance.
